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How soon should I contact an Orlando car accident lawyer?
A: It's advisable to contact an Orlando attorney as soon as possible after your accident. Florida has a four-year statute of limitations for personal injury claims, and prompt action helps preserve evidence and protect your rights.

Q: Do I have a valid claim if I was partially at fault?
A: In Orlando, Florida follows a modified comparative negligence rule. You may still recover damages if your fault is less than 50%. Our Orlando attorneys will evaluate the specifics of your accident.
